same problem here with an O2 sim card. Previously with iPhone and BT Openzone login was automatic. Now with N900, having changed tariff from iPhone to reg "smart phone" tarrif, have to login manually by selecting O2 from partner login dropdown then entering phone number.
Error message is "cannot complete logon call". O2 baffled. Tried all sorts of resets. No joy.
Same prob with The Cloud hotspots. Error message is different though. First it was simple "login error" but now, since MAC address reset by O2, error is "You cannot add another device to your account"
wifi fine at home and elsewhere (including starbucks 'Bell hotspot' in the US which requires a login). it's just the UK "unlimited wifi" hotspots from BT and The Cloud causing the prob.
Just to be clear, I see
no
evidence of a Java applet on the login pages. It's all javascript in the browser. My laptop gets the same error message from The Cloud using firefox and chrome (which you'd expect cos the laptop isn't auth to use the wifi via O2 login and doesn't have a sim card - but the N900 is and does).
Possibilities:
security feature in Maemo/browser preventing sending of MAC address during login?
MAC address sent but somehow on a list of not-authed devices (ie not a smartphone)?
some other (javascript?) interrogation of device to establish presence of authed sim card is failing?
Anyone solved this and actually logged on to a BT Openzone or The Cloud hotspot in the UK on an N900 with
any
operator's sim card?
